For a total switch you might try a small teardrop trailer. They can either come equipped for off road or with some after market upgrades to do the same. One big advantage is being able to set up a base camp to go rock climbing with your Jeep and other activities. They can also double as extra storage for various toys and camping equipment while moving. I bought mine because I wanted off the ground but still a bit minimal. No ladders to climb and a full to even a king size bed inside depending on make and model.

I bought mine in 2015, a Little Guy. I found that it did not have enough clearance for places I was going so I put in a 2" lift kit and went from the 13" wheel to 15". That gave me 12" under the axle but then I blew a wheel bearing, ruining the spindle, and they could not get a new factory axle so they went the next heavier duty one which now gives me 15" under the axle. My actual trailer was the "Deluxe" model with a kitchen in the back with a sink and a stove and a queen bed. They don't make it anymore but there are many teardrops out there from bare bones to very expensive off road models. Of course there are still Little Guy trailers out there like mine but they are somewhat sought after.
